构建DDoS防护体系:超级主机用户网站的安全之道
2025.09.23 14:46浏览量:0简介:本文聚焦超级主机用户网站的DDoS攻击防护,从攻击原理、防护策略、技术选型及应急响应等方面进行全面剖析,旨在帮助用户构建安全、可靠的防护体系。
在当今数字化浪潮中,超级主机用户网站作为企业或组织的核心业务载体,其稳定性和安全性直接关系到业务的连续性和用户体验。然而,随着网络攻击技术的不断演进,DDoS(分布式拒绝服务)攻击已成为威胁网站安全的一大隐患。本文将从DDoS攻击的原理、防护策略、技术选型及应急响应等方面,为超级主机用户网站提供一套全面的DDoS攻击防护方案。
一、DDoS攻击原理及危害
DDoS攻击通过控制大量“僵尸”主机(被恶意软件感染的计算机)向目标服务器发送海量请求,耗尽其网络带宽、系统资源或应用服务能力,导致正常用户无法访问。其危害不仅在于造成服务中断,还可能引发数据泄露、品牌声誉受损等连锁反应。
1.1 攻击类型多样
DDoS攻击类型繁多,包括但不限于:
- 流量型攻击:如UDP洪水、ICMP洪水,通过发送大量无用的数据包占用带宽。
- 连接型攻击:如SYN洪水,通过伪造大量TCP连接请求耗尽服务器连接资源。
- 应用层攻击:如HTTP洪水、慢速攻击,针对应用层协议漏洞进行攻击,更难防御。
1.2 攻击规模庞大
现代DDoS攻击规模可达数百Gbps甚至Tbps级别,远超一般网站的防御能力,给超级主机用户带来巨大挑战。
二、DDoS防护策略
针对DDoS攻击,超级主机用户需采取多层次、立体化的防护策略,包括预防、检测、缓解和恢复四个环节。
2.1 预防措施
- 加强网络架构设计:采用分布式架构,分散流量压力;部署负载均衡器,提高系统冗余度。
- 定期安全审计:对网站代码、服务器配置进行安全审计,及时修复漏洞。
- 用户行为分析:通过分析用户访问模式,识别异常流量,提前预警。
2.2 检测机制
- 流量监控:实时监控网络流量,设置阈值,当流量异常时触发警报。
- 行为分析:利用机器学习算法,分析用户行为模式,识别DDoS攻击特征。
- 日志分析:收集并分析服务器日志,发现潜在攻击迹象。
2.3 缓解措施
- 流量清洗:通过DDoS防护设备或云服务,过滤掉恶意流量,只允许合法流量通过。
- 限速与黑名单:对异常IP进行限速或加入黑名单,阻止其继续发送请求。
- CDN加速:利用CDN(内容分发网络)分散流量,减轻源站压力。
2.4 恢复计划
- 备份与恢复:定期备份网站数据,确保在攻击后能快速恢复服务。
- 应急响应团队:组建专业的应急响应团队,制定应急预案,确保在攻击发生时能迅速响应。
三、技术选型与实施
选择合适的DDoS防护技术和工具是实施防护策略的关键。
3.1 硬件防护设备
- 防火墙:部署高性能防火墙,设置访问控制策略,阻止非法访问。
- 入侵检测系统(IDS)/入侵防御系统(IPS):实时监测并防御网络攻击。
- DDoS防护设备:如专用DDoS防护盒,提供高带宽、低延迟的防护能力。
3.2 云防护服务
- 云DDoS防护:利用云服务商提供的DDoS防护服务,如阿里云DDoS高防、腾讯云大禹等,享受弹性扩展、按需付费的优势。
- CDN服务:结合CDN服务,分散流量,提高网站访问速度,同时增强DDoS防护能力。
3.3 代码级防护
- 限流策略:在应用层实现限流,如对API接口进行请求频率限制。
- 验证码机制:对敏感操作增加验证码验证,防止自动化工具攻击。
- 会话管理:加强会话管理,防止会话劫持和重放攻击。
四、应急响应与持续优化
DDoS攻击防护是一个持续的过程,需要不断优化和调整。
4.1 应急响应流程
- 攻击发现:通过监控系统及时发现攻击。
- 攻击评估:评估攻击规模、类型和影响范围。
- 防护启动:启动相应的防护措施,如流量清洗、限速等。
- 事后分析:攻击结束后,进行事后分析,总结经验教训。
4.2 持续优化
- 定期演练:定期组织DDoS攻击应急演练,提高团队响应能力。
- 技术更新:关注DDoS攻击技术发展,及时更新防护技术和工具。
- 用户教育:加强用户安全意识教育,提高用户对DDoS攻击的认知和防范能力。
超级主机用户网站面临DDoS攻击的严峻挑战,但通过构建多层次、立体化的防护体系,结合硬件防护设备、云防护服务和代码级防护措施,可以有效抵御DDoS攻击,保障网站的安全和稳定运行。同时,持续优化应急响应流程和技术选型,提高团队响应能力和防护效果,是超级主机用户网站DDoS攻击防护的长久之计。
发表评论
登录后可评论,请前往 登录 或 注册